NO58SW 1 5107 8001.
(NO 5107 8001) Mile Cairn (NR).
OS 6" map, Forfarshire and Angus, 2nd ed., (1902)
A small cairn of stones situated on a short ridge which falls away sharply on the SW. It is 10.0m in diameter, and 0.4m high. Many of the stones have been piled up to form a shelter or shooting butt, 1.0m high. Only two large stones were noted forming part of a retaining kerb - one on the SE, the other on the west.
Visited by OS (J L D) 29 July 1958.
A cairn, as described above.
Revised at 1/10,000.
Visited by OS (N K B) 13 November 1967.
